        @alexmann ok, then you have to work on the front side making sure the voice phrase is recognized

        Jarvis (or whatever hot word you picked)
        “I’m back home”

        words with contractions (“I’m”) are particularly hard to match

        start w something simple, “play video”

          Well, Finally worked, :)
          here is my recipe for others to try

          var recipe = {
              transcriptionHooks: {
                  "imBackHome": {
                      pattern: "I am back home",
                      command: "playVideo"
                  }
              },
          
              commands: {
                  "playVideo": {
                      shellExec: {
                      exec: "vlc --play-and-exit -f /path_to_file/modules/recipe/video1.mp4",
                          // This command will play the video using VLC.
                      }
                  }
              }
          };
          
          exports.recipe = recipe;
          
          

          If you want the vlc to just play the video without exiting, just remove " --play-and-exit".
